According to 24ChemicalResearch latest industry analysis, the global L-Ornithine HCl market was valued at USD 148.7 Million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 240.5 Million by 2034,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.6% during the forecast period. Reflecting the accelerated pace of innovation and rising demand, the compound annual growth rate has been revised upward to 5.6% in light of recent market dynamics. The market’s expansion is fueled by its role in ammonia detoxification and expanding therapeutic use, rising global drug production, especially generics & biologics, and growing preference for amino‑acid based supplements over synthetic excipients.

Market Segmentation Insights
The L-Ornithine HCl market is analyzed across various segments to provide a granular view of the industry. The market is primarily segmented by type, application, end user, functional benefit, and distribution channel, revealing distinct competitive dynamics and investment opportunities within each.
By Type
The market is segmented into 0.99 Purity Grade and 0.98 Purity Grade. 0.99 Purity Grade dominates the market due to its stringent purity standards that satisfy critical pharmaceutical requirements and minimize impurities, thereby enhancing product efficacy and regulatory compliance. Its high grade is favored for applications where safety margins are paramount, especially in liver health formulations and advanced clinical studies.
By Application
The market is segmented into Pharmaceuticals Industry, Food Industry, Dietary Supplements, and Others. Pharmaceuticals Industry remains the foremost application area, fueled by the growing need to treat hepatic disorders, support ammonia detoxification, and manage metabolic syndromes. This segment’s emphasis on product consistency and high purity underpins its premium positioning, driving further investment in research and formulation development.
By End User
The market is segmented into Drug Manufacturers, Nutraceutical & Supplement Brands, and Food & Beverage Processors. Drug Manufacturers dominate the end‑user landscape, primarily sourcing ingredient-grade L‑Ornithine HCl to formulate hepatoprotective drugs and metabolic therapeutics. Their bulk purchasing power, long‑term supply agreements, and strict quality requirements sustain a stable demand that favors established suppliers with proven manufacturing capabilities.
By Functional Benefit
The market is segmented into Ammonia Detoxification, Sports Nutrition & Energy Metabolism, and Liver Health Support. Ammonia Detoxification is the preeminent functional benefit, addressing the core physiological role of L‑Ornithine HCl in the urea cycle and supporting detoxification pathways. This function drives its prioritized development in clinical therapeutic formulations and informs marketing narratives that emphasize safety and metabolic integrity.
By Distribution Channel
The market is segmented into Direct Sales (B2B), Distributors & Wholesalers, and Online Platforms. Direct Sales (B2B) remains the primary distribution channel, enabling large‑volume procurement and close collaboration between manufacturers and pharmaceutical firms. By necessitating minimal intermediaries, this channel supports customized product specifications, robust supply consistency, and enhanced technical support, aligning with the high‑margin demands of both drug producers and nutraceutical developers.
Regional Market Analysis
Asia‑Pacific, with its dense cluster of biopharma hubs and advanced logistics corridors, has become the backbone of L‑Ornithine HCl distribution. Chinese and Indian manufacturing clusters supply the raw material at scale, while Korean and Japanese quality control systems create a transparent, traceable inventory. A network of regional exporting partners, many of whom double as gatekeepers of GMP certification, guarantees that high‑purity batches are delivered on time to North American and European customers. Investment in cold‑chain sub‑kilometre links across the Greater Bay Area bolsters the speed and reliability of shipments, a critical factor as the compound’s pharmaceutical shelf‑life is sensitive to temperature drift. In addition, the emergence of digital logistics platforms-synchronizing procurement, quality audit, and invoicing-has slashed processing times while cutting contingency risks. Together, these elements form a resilient, end‑to‑end supply chain that outperforms the more fragmented arrangements seen in mature markets, positioning Asia‑Pacific as the definitive source for global customers.
Governments in China, India, and Brazil have recently streamlined regulatory pathways for specialty amino acids, easing pre‑approval timelines and lowering licensing barriers. China’s “Health‑Related Product Guidance” promotes the use of L‑Ornithine HCl for liver‑centric therapies, encouraging domestic manufacturers to target both clinical and over‑the‑counter markets. India’s national health insurance schemes are expanding coverage to include metabolic condition treatments, effectively privatizing a portion of demand that once hinged solely on physicians. In Brazil, tax incentives for importation of high‑purity ingredients directly address capital constraints faced by small‑to‑mid market suppliers, fostering a competitive environment that benefits end consumers. The harmonization of quality standards with international certification bodies reduces compliance friction, while state‑owned investment in biopharma incubators provides early‑stage companies with access to funding and shared facilities. Collectively, these policy moves lower risk profiles for entrants and broaden the therapeutic and nutritional use base for L‑Ornithine HCl across playing fields.
